Duties Help Major Duties and Responsibilities:
Consults and coordines with management to aid in the planning and presention of required instruction including: Provides assistance and guidance to employees and management in the documention of instructional records. Reinforces learning through communicions with employees and supervisors ensuring objectives are met and understood throughout the instructional process. Ensures instructional courses offered are aligned with program objectives and organizional business results. Ensures employee development policies and procedures are adhered to. Regularly conducts classroom based training, virtual instructor led training (vILT), and webinars. Develops and maintains an aggressive annual training schedule in coordinion with regional and installion FFR leaders and facilitors th is: Professionally delivered and upholds the integrity of FFR Training content and standards Scheduled in advance and advertised for maximized participion. Provided outstanding logistical support including classroom set-up, AV support, record keeping, ordering merials, inventory controls and administrion. The incumbent maintains a network of Certified Learning Professionals (facilitors and coordinors) for core FFR learning events, including: Star Service, Genuine Leadership, and Sales Effectiveness; coordines facilitor certificion classes when necessary and provides constructive feedback as well as positive reinforcement to facilitors based on customer feedback. Compiles, assembles and analyzes da reled to process and performance improvement programs. Aids supervisors in identifying general, technical and leadership competencies. Assists in the determinion of workforce development needs for all levels of region employees. Assists employees on the availability and applicability of courses for professional growth. Recommends long-range objectives in terms of organizional structure, programs and milestones. Reviews overall program to determine adequacy and conformance with established regulions, policies and procedures. Documents findings, makes recommendions on improvements to correct deficiencies and furnishes assistance as required. Ensures corrective actions are taken. Develops, coordines and submits for approval and disseminion, policies and procedures for performance improvement and workforce development support and monitors implemention. Develops and executes budget for performance improvement initiives. Writes a variety of informional documents; crees presention slides, manages electronic da spreadsheets suitable for dissemining informion to the region andFFR N947
Training Branch. Performs general office functions including but not limited to filing, answering email, answering phones, copying, scanning, handling/sorting mail, requesting supplies, etc. May perform other administrive duties as assigned as well as management duties on a temporary basis as needed.
